Unique characters in each string: Difference between revisions

Content added Content deleted
(Unique characters in each string en Yabasic)
No edit summary
Line 820: Line 820:
Found 6 unique character(s) common to each string, namely:
Found 6 unique character(s) common to each string, namely:
1 2 3 a b c
1 2 3 a b c
</pre>

=={{header|Vlang}}==
{{trans|go}}
<lang vlang>fn main() {
strings := ["1a3c52debeffd", "2b6178c97a938stf", "3ycxdb1fgxa2yz"]!
mut u := map[rune]int{}
for s in strings {
mut m := map[rune]int{}
for c in s {
m[c]++
}
for k, v in m {
if v == 1 {
u[k]++
}
}
}
mut chars := []rune{}
for k, v in u {
if v == 3 {
chars << k
}
}
chars.sort()
println(chars.string())
}</lang>

{{out}}
<pre>
123abc
</pre>
</pre>